Toshiba Unveils Excite 7 Tablet, Powered by Android 4.2 and Quad-Core Processor

Toshiba is targeting the entry-level Android tablet market with its latest 7-inch tablet, the Excite 7.

With a retail price of US$170, the Excite 7 looks set to give the Google Nexus 7 (2013) and ASUS MeMO Pad HD 7 a run for their money. It runs on Android 4.2.2 Jelly Bean, and is powered by a Rockchip® RK3188 quad-core 1.6GHz processor and 1GB RAM.

Its 7-inch display has a resolution of 1,024 x 600 pixels, which is lower than that of the Nexus 7 (2013) and MeMO Pad HD 7. While it comes with 8GB internal storage, the Excite 7 has a micro-SD card slot. Other specs include: 

  • 3-megapixel rear camera 
  • 0.3-megapixel front-facing camera
  • 14Wh non-removable battery (Up to 13 hours of usage)
  • Wi-Fi 802.11 b/g/n
  • Bluetooth 4.0
  • 192.12 x 116.84 x 10.92mm
  • 349.26g

The Toshiba Excite 7 tablet is available for purchase through Amazon, Toshiba.com/us and other e-tailers. We are checking with Toshiba Singapore on its local availability and will update this section when we have more information.
